Kitchen renovations in Hampton Bays typically range from $25,000 to $75,000 depending on size and finishes. Bathroom remodels generally cost $15,000 to $35,000 for quality work. Whole home projects vary widely based on square footage and scope.
Long Island costs are higher than national averages due to local labor rates, building requirements, and material costs. We provide detailed written estimates that break down labor, materials, permits, and cleanup so you know exactly what you’re investing.
The key is getting comprehensive estimates that include everything upfront, not vague numbers that change later when you’re already committed to the project.
Kitchen remodels typically take 3-6 weeks depending on the scope of work and whether structural changes are involved. Bathroom renovations usually require 2-4 weeks for complete gut renovations, while cosmetic updates can be finished in 1-2 weeks.
Larger projects like additions or whole-house renovations can take 2-6 months depending on size and complexity. Weather can affect exterior work timelines, especially during Long Island winters.

Yes, we handle all permit applications and coordinate with local building inspectors throughout the process. Most home improvement projects over $200 require permits in New York, and Suffolk County maintains strict licensing and permit requirements.
This includes kitchen and bathroom remodels, additions, electrical work, plumbing changes, and structural modifications. We know Suffolk County building codes and what documentation is required for different types of projects.
Attempting to skip permits can result in fines, problems when selling your home, and potential safety issues. Licensed contractors ensure all work meets code requirements and passes inspections properly.

Absolutely. Many Hampton Bays homes were built between the 1940s-1980s and need updates to electrical, plumbing, and insulation systems. We understand the construction methods used in older Long Island homes and know how to update them safely.
This often includes upgrading electrical panels, replacing old plumbing, and improving insulation for better energy efficiency. We also know how to work around existing structures and utilities common in established neighborhoods.
Our experience with older homes means fewer surprises and more accurate project estimates. We discuss potential issues upfront and include contingencies for common problems in our estimates.
